  • Patent number: 10472113
    Abstract: A transport device transports a separating element and inserts it into a container having receptacles. The separating element thus separates adjacent receptacles from each other. The apparatus includes a transport device that removes a separating element from a magazine and brings it to an insertion station for insertion into the container. The transport device includes a linear transporter having an electromagnetic direct drive and motion elements that circulate in a common direction around the linear transporter's closed motion path. Each motion element has a gripper arranged thereon.

  • Publication number: 20150101291
    Abstract: A medicine supply apparatus which comprises, in a case accommodating section 8, a plurality of tablet cases 3 for accommodating medicine and charges or supplies medicine into a bag 72, which medicine has been discharged from each tablet case 3 based on a prescription. An identification code 26 is provided for each of the tablet cases 3 and read by an optical sensor 33 provided inside the case accommodating section 8, whereby discharge of medicine is controlled. A motor 14 for driving a discharge drum for the tablet case 3 is checked for disconnection by being regularly energized. The operating time and the frequency of operation of parts that wear out, such as the motors, are stored for use in failure prediction. Time slots in which medicine should be taken are printed, each in a different color, by a color printing mechanism 73 on the bag 72 into which medicine is charged.

  • Patent number: 8893458
    Abstract: An apparatus and method for packaging wire fence clips first collects and aligns fence clips into a series of batches that each incorporate a selected quantity of clips. Each batch of clips is fed through a packaging station where first and second flexible adhesive substrates are affixed to opposite sides of the batch, and successive batches are separated to form compact and easy to carry bundles of the selected quantity of clips. A label applicator supplies adhesive labels to one of the flexible substrates.

  • Patent number: 8458990
    Abstract: A device to assist in sorting and organizing any small items and, in particular, vitamins, supplements and prescription medications consisting of a series of folding, hinged panels that fold out to form troughs and transverse dividers that fit into the troughs to form bins. Once the bins are filled, the dividers are sequentially removed to allow the bin contents to be shoved along the trough into a small, resealable plastic bag for convenient storage and transportation. This saves time for people taking several different kinds of pills every day. Each pill bottle is located, opened, closed and stored away only once versus hundreds of times without using this device.

  • Patent number: 7861496
    Abstract: An article packaging machine includes a trailing article pusher assembly for pushing the trailing articles of a packaging production run down infeed conveyer lanes and through workstations of the packaging machine so that the trailing articles can be packaged. The pusher assembly comprises a pusher chain that is flexible in one direction to allow the chain to be coiled upon itself and generally inflexible in the other direction beyond a substantially straight configuration of the chain. A pusher block is attached to a free end of the pusher chain. The pusher chain is normally stowed on a take-up magazine beside its associated infeed lane during a packaging operation. When the trailing articles of a production run approach the workstations of the packaging machine, a gate opens to allow the pusher chain and its pusher block to be extended into the infeed lane behind the last trailing article.

  • Publication number: 20100313521
    Abstract: A paper sheet processing system has a paper sheet processing apparatus and a paper sheet bundle wrapping apparatus. The paper sheet processing apparatus sends category information of a bundle of 100 paper sheets to the paper sheet bundle wrapping apparatus when discharging the bundle of 100 paper sheets. The paper sheet bundle wrapping apparatus classifies and accumulates the bundle of 100 paper sheets based on the category information when receiving the bundle of 100 paper sheets. The paper sheet bundle wrapping apparatus bands ten bundles of 100 paper sheets as a bundle of 1000 paper sheets. Since the paper sheet bundle wrapping apparatus receives the bundle of 100 paper sheets of different category from the paper sheet processing apparatus and accumulates the bundle of 100 paper sheets for every category to form the bundle of 1000 paper sheets, the usage rate of the paper sheet bundle wrapping apparatus becomes high.

  • Publication number: 20100300047
    Abstract: In order to package flat objects (1) with the aid of a quasi-endless packaging material web, the packaging material web is placed around a row (4) of the objects (1), in which these objects are conveyed one after the other and in an interspaced manner, whereupon longitudinal seams are made in the packaging material web and transversal seams are made between the objects (1) whereby separating the packaged objects from one another. In contrast to prior art packaging methods during which the row is formed before the packaging material web is fed thereto, the invention provides that the row is directly formed on the packaging material web (2) during which the objects are, by acceleration, separated out from a supply stream (3), in which they are fed while overlapping one another, and directly placed upon or pushed onto the packaging material web (2).
